Magura-Free day was observed on Monday (December 7) with various programmes including lathikhela. Magura district administration organised the programmes.
On this occasion, MP of Magura-1 constituency Advocate Saifuzzaman Shikhar, Deputy Commissioner (DC) of Magura Dr Ashraful Alam, Superintendent of Police Khan Muhammad Rezwan, Civil Surgeon Pradeep Kumar Saha, District Awami League Acting President Abdul Fattah, District Council Chairman Pankaj Kundu, Sadar Upazila Chairman Abu Nasir Bablu, Municipal Mayor Khurshid Haider Tutul, Magura Press Club General Secretary Shamim Khan and others paid homage to the martyred freedom fighters with flowers.
Besides, Magura district Awami League and its affiliated organisations, Muktijoddha Sangsad, Govt. HSS College, Adarsh College, Magura Municipality and other organisations paid homage to the martyred freedom fighters with flowers.
At the end, a special munajat was held for the peace of the souls of the martyred freedom fighters.
A discussion meeting was held at Nomani Maidan highlighting the significance of Magura Free Day. In the evening, blackouts and candles were lit on the main roads and roofs of houses in the city. Earlier lahikhela was held at Nomani Moidan.
